The hunt for free audiobooks is like a treasure dive—so many gems hidden in plain sight! My go-to first stop is Librivox, where volunteers narrate public domain works. The catalog skews classic—think 'Pride and Prejudice' or 'Sherlock Holmes'—but the charm of amateur narrators adds warmth. I once found a version of 'Dracula' read by a theater group that gave me chills!

For contemporary titles, Spotify surprised me by having a decent audiobook section mixed into their podcasts. Search for 'full audiobook' and filter by duration. While not everything's there, I discovered Neil Gaiman narrating his own short stories this way. Just be ready to skip past ads unless you're premium.

Public libraries are low-key audiobook goldmines! Most offer apps like Libby or Hoopla where you borrow digital copies just like physical books. I burned through all of 'The Sandman' audio dramas during my commute last year. The selection depends on your library's budget, but I've scored big-name releases like Michelle Obama's 'Becoming' weeks before the holds list exploded.

YouTube's another wildcard spot—creators sometimes upload full books (legally or not). I stumbled upon a hauntingly good fan narration of 'The Yellow Wallpaper' there. Proceed with caution though; if it seems sketchy, it probably is. Supporting authors when possible matters, but hey, we all have tight months.

Ever tried podcast platforms for audiobooks? Many indie authors serialize their work free on platforms like Podbean. I followed a dystopian saga called 'The Storage Papers' this way—weekly episodes felt like old-school radio dramas. Also, check out Audible's free channel Audible Stories. Their kids' section is robust (great for parents!), but they rotate adult titles too. Last summer, I binge-listened to a memoir about hiking the Appalachian Trail while gardening. Sometimes the best finds come from unexpected corners!
